This books is for caregivers and classroom teachers of children from birth through age 5.

This book can be course adopted in early childhood methods classes.

A new chapter on portfolio development is included. Additional updates include references to the third edition of the National Association for the Education of Young Children’s Developmentally Appropriate Practice position statement, more emphasis on state early learning standards and infant/toddler guidelines, more information on observation and documentation (including strategies for assessing and planning curriculum for children with special needs), and more observation notes and anecdotes that readers can review and analyze.

The updated DVD is bound in the book and includes vignettes and PDFs of reproducible forms. The DVD is great for use in college coursework, staff development sessions, in-service workshops, and staff meetings.

An index is included.

The new information in this second edition is based on changes in the field of early education since the book’s first publication, as well as the authors’ professional insight and experiences working with early childhood educators pre-service teachers.
